Popliteal Artery Cholesterol Embolism

The popliteal artery is a crucial blood vessel located behind the knee, responsible for supplying blood to the lower leg and foot. Cholesterol embolism, a condition where cholesterol particles block small blood vessels, can affect the popliteal artery, leading to various complications. Diagnostic Tests for Popliteal Artery Cholesterol Embolism:

  1. Angiography:
    • X-ray imaging to visualize blood vessels.
  2. Doppler Ultrasound:
    • Measures blood flow using sound waves.
  3. Magnetic Resonance Angiography (MRA):
    • Provides detailed images of blood vessels using MRI.
  4. Computed Tomography Angiography (CTA):
    • X-ray-based imaging for artery visualization.
  5. Ankle-Brachial Index (ABI) Test:
    • Compares blood pressure in the ankle and arm.
  6. Blood Tests:
    • Check cholesterol levels and markers of inflammation.
  7. Pulse Volume Recording (PVR):
    • Measures blood volume changes in the arteries.
  8. Arterial Duplex Ultrasound:
    • Combines Doppler and traditional ultrasound.
  9. Toe-Brachial Index (TBI) Test:
    • Similar to ABI, focuses on toe and arm blood pressure.
  10. Capillaroscopy:
    • Examines tiny blood vessels using a microscope.
  11. Angiogram:
    • X-ray with contrast dye to highlight blood vessels.
  12. Blood Pressure Measurements:
    • Monitoring blood pressure in different parts of the leg.
  13. CT Scan:
    • Detailed imaging of the affected area.
  14. Echocardiogram:
    • Ultrasound of the heart to assess cardiac health.
  15. Plethysmography:
    • Measures changes in blood volume in the arteries.
  16. Laser Doppler:
    • Assesses blood flow in superficial skin layers.
  17. C-reactive Protein (CRP) Test:
    • Checks for inflammation in the body.
  18. Blood Coagulation Tests:
    • Evaluates clotting factors and risk.
  19. Arteriography:
    • X-ray imaging of arteries after injecting contrast dye.
  20. Duplex Scanning:
    • Combines Doppler and traditional ultrasound for detailed imaging.

Commonly Prescribed Drugs for Popliteal Artery Cholesterol Embolism:

  1. Atorvastatin (Lipitor):
    • Statin to lower LDL cholesterol.
  2. Clopidogrel (Plavix):
    • Antiplatelet medication to prevent clots.
  3. Aspirin:
    • Antiplatelet drug for blood thinning.
  4. Ramipril (Altace):
    • ACE inhibitor for blood pressure control.
  5. Metoprolol (Lopressor):
    • Beta-blocker for hypertension management.
  6. Losartan (Cozaar):
    • ARB medication for blood pressure.
  7. Warfarin (Coumadin):
    • Anticoagulant to prevent blood clots.
  8. Cilostazol (Pletal):
    • Peripheral vasodilator for improved blood flow.
  9. Simvastatin (Zocor):
    • Statin for cholesterol reduction.
  10. Enoxaparin (Lovenox):
    • Anticoagulant to prevent clot formation.
  11. Dipyridamole (Persantine):
    • Vasodilator and antiplatelet drug.
  12. Ezetimibe (Zetia):
    • Lowers cholesterol absorption in the intestine.
  13. Captopril (Capoten):
    • ACE inhibitor for blood pressure control.
  14. Rivaroxaban (Xarelto):
    • Anticoagulant for clot prevention.
  15. Ticagrelor (Brilinta):
    • Antiplatelet medication for clot prevention.
  16. Diltiazem (Cardizem):
    • Calcium channel blocker for blood pressure.
  17. Nicotine Replacement Therapy:
    • Aids in smoking cessation.
  18. Alteplase (Activase):
    • Thrombolytic medication to dissolve clots.
  19. Lovastatin (Mevacor):
    • Statin for cholesterol management.
  20. Pentoxifylline (Trental):
    • Improves blood flow by reducing viscosity.
